>>> This is why you never give employees advance notice that their job is 
>>> ending - too many grey areas in my opinion.
>>> 
>>> Prepare their exit package, meet with them first thing when they arrive at 
>>> work that day, give them the package and explain things briefly, then walk 
>>> them out the door.  It’s the simplest way to do it and best for the staff 
>>> member and yourself.  Don’t let emotions and questions run into letting 
>>> someone go - that never works out for anyone ….
